FRIENDS OF DUPAGE COUNTY ANIMAL CARE AND CONTROL FOUNDATION, founded in 2006, is a small nonprofit in the Animal-Related sector that reported $587K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ue decreased 14%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$1.6M exceeded revenue, resulting in a 173% operating deficit.

Mission

THE PURPOSES FOR WHICH THE CORPORATION IS ORGANIZED ARE: (I) CHARITABLE; (II)EDUCATIONAL; WITHIN THE MEANING OF SECTION 501(C)(3) OF THE INTERNAL REVENUE CODE, IN ORDER TO SUPPORT, IN ALL ENDEAVORS, THE DUPAGE COUNTY ANIMAL SERVICES, A DEPARTMENT OF THE COUNTY OF DUPAGE, A BODY CORPORATE AND POLITIC IN THE STATE OF ILLINOIS. AND TO PROMOTE THE HUMANE CARE AND TREATMENT OF ANIMALS. FRIENDS OF DUPAGE COUNTY ANIMAL CARE AND CONTROL FOUNDATION IS FORMED EXCLUSIVELY TO CONDUCT THE FUNDRAISING ACTIVITIES FOR THE DUPAGE COUNTY ANIMAL SERVICES.

Program Service Accomplishments

Program 1
Expenses: $1,549,323

MEDICAL CARE COMPLETED AT DUPAGE ANIMAL SERVICES, SPECIALTY VETERINARY CARE FOR SURGERIES AND ILLNESS,CONSTRUCTION OF NEW ANIMAL SHELTER, DIAGNOSTIC TESTING, OPERATING SUPPLIES FOR SPECIALTY VETERINARY VEHICLE INCLUDING VETERINARY SERVICES, FUNDING A GRANT FOR THE FOUNDATION LIASON AT DUPAGE COUNTY ANIMAL SERVICES, OPERATING SUPPLIES FOR SHELTER ANIMALS AND PROFESSIONAL EXPENSES INCLUDING TRAINING AND P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T FOR STAFF AND VOLUNTEERS.
